Default Gold Jersey 1 of 1 again in 2004...

The new product 2003-04 IN THE GAME-ACTION will include 20 Gold Jersey cards
(one-of-ones)... it looks to be the same pattern as the 2002-03 BAP Ultimate
Memorabilia 3rd Edition Gold 1 of 1 parallels. I think In The Game Inc.
should add something more on these 1 of 1 cards instead of only modifying
the silver color in gold (only a parallel card). A new picture of the
player, an autograph... something different on the 1 of 1 card should appear
to make it more attractive and having a real higher value comparatively to
the regular jersey card. This is my point of vue.

You do not understand one thing: there is no price guide for 1/1s. For
someone who wants to sell a 1/1, you will be the new owner if you do the
best offer. This is the only way to get a unique 1/1 card that you really
want. What is the right price for a Kovalchuk 2002 Titanium Press Plate
ROOKIE 1/1 (the one used to print the RCs #/17)? $10.00? $100.00? $500.00?
$1000.00? $5000.00? Who knows? Do you make your estimation with the market
on eBay, or do you use the Beckett? Half-and-half? How do you estimate
values of cards in 2003? Looking the low prices on eBay vs. the prices on
card show, an auction market isn't always the best place to sell collection
items. For 95% of hockey cards, you won't get the best price tomorrow for
your card on eBay because people are looking for cash very rapidly. It isn't
a normal situation to see some Mario Lemieux 03 BAP Ultimate 3rd Edition
Magnificent Emblems Auto #/5 for sale at $300.00US when packs are $75-100US
each. Many of the high valuable cards I have seen on card shows have been
bought through eBay.
